NodeMCU Based: 3D Printed Indoor Gauge Thermometer
Had some time this weekend and a desire to create something new and interesting, so went ahead and created an Arduino/NodeMCU based indoor dial thermometer. This device displays the temperature in degree centigrade on a D-Shaped Gauge as well as on a 7-Segment display.
In addition to that, it also saves the temperature and humidity readings in a MySQL DataBase hosted on a home based Raspberry Pi Server. The data is then displayed using the "Our Smart Home" app.

Skaven warpstone lantern prototype!
Warning: flashing lights
Tumblr media Tumblr media Tumblr media Tumblr media Tumblr media
Here's a little Arduino project I've been working on for my Skaven themed LARP group! It's a multifunctional lantern with three different modes, an unstable warp stone powered light, a standard flame lantern and a full bright white light for those late-night toilet runs.
I'm pretty proud of the warpstone effect, I made it so when the light dims the warpstone becomes unstable and starts crackling unpredictability as it tries to restabilize, then eventually once it destabilizes it glows more solidly and more brightly for a time before it fades and destabilizes again.

DIY Laser Tripwire Security System Using Arduino
Tumblr media
The project consists of a laser module that continuously emits a beam aimed at a laser receiver sensor. When an object (such as a person) obstructs the laser, the receiver detects the interruption and triggers an alarm via a buzzer. This system is ideal for securing doorways, hallways, or any restricted area.
COMPONENTS REQUIRED
Arduino Uno 
Laser LED Module
Laser Receiver Sensor Module
Buzzer
Jumper wires
Breadboard
Circuit Diagram
Tumblr media
CODE
#define LASER_PIN 7  
#define RECEIVER_PIN 8  
#define BUZZER_PIN 9  
void setup() {
  pinMode(LASER_PIN, OUTPUT);
  pinMode(RECEIVER_PIN, INPUT);
  pinMode(BUZZER_PIN, OUTPUT);
  digitalWrite(LASER_PIN, HIGH); // Laser ON
  Serial.begin(9600);
}
void loop() {
  int status = digitalRead(RECEIVER_PIN);
  if (status == 1) {  // If laser beam is blocked
    Serial.println("⚠️ Intruder Detected!");
    digitalWrite(BUZZER_PIN, HIGH);  
  } else {
    Serial.println("✅ Area Secure");
    digitalWrite(BUZZER_PIN, LOW);  
  }
  delay(500);
}

Arduino Projects
Arduino is a platform for open-source electronics that integrates software and hardware. Its integrated development environment (IDE) and programmable microcontroller board make coding and debugging easier. Its adaptability, affordability, and the vibrant developer community that constantly adds to its ecosystem are the main reasons for its appeal.
Beginner-Friendly Arduino Projects
The traditional "Hello World" of Arduino projects is LED blinking. By programming an LED to blink at various times, you may learn how to control it.
Temperature Monitor: Real-time temperature data are shown on a basic LCD screen using a temperature sensor.
Motion Detector: To build a simple motion-detection system, combine an Arduino board with a PIR sensor.
Components Commonly Used in Arduino Projects
Sensors include motion, light, gas, temperature, and humidity.
Actuators include relays, servos, and motors.
LED, LCD, and OLED displays.
Modules for communication: RFID, GSM, Bluetooth, and Wi-Fi.
